30-11-2014, Sunday-17:23:21
Bei der Erstellung der ersten allgemeingültigen Szenario Klassen die ein gemeinsames gewichtetes Ergebnis für ein Szenario ausgeben kam der Gedanke an die Abfrage von Verbindungen und Linien. Eine Klasse kann nun (naja, fast) prüfen ob zwischen zwei beliebigen Punkten, die keine Haltestelle sein müssen, eine Verbindung mit min und max Anzahl an Umsteigen, Unglücklichen Haltestellenbesuchern, Beföderngsmittel und Frachttyp bestimmen. Also eine erweitere "function is_connected()".
Um die Rekursion trotz Vorgabe des Scripts nicht länger laufen lasse zu müssen als unbedingt möglich braucht man max_transfers. Momentan ist die Benutzerausgabe (muss ja verständlich sein) und eine kleine Beschleunigung der internen Such-Schleifen in der Entwicklung/Verbesserung. Sollte alles im nächsten bald erscheinenden und hoffentlich spielbaren Szenario auftauchen.
Zur Liste. So aus dem Bauch mit hoffentlich mehr Kopf als Bauchverstand glaube ich sind folgende Eigenschaften interessant:
station_coverage
max_transfers
passenger_factor
way_max_bridge_len
factory_worker_radius
factory_worker_minimum_towns
factory_worker_maximum_towns
no_routing_over_overcrowded
avoid_overcrowding
separate_halt_capacities
maintenance_building
[ alle cost_XXX ]
Dabei wären für spätere Scripte sicherlich auch die cost_XXX Eigenschaft als lese und schreib Option (soweit überhaupt möglich) interessant.
Viel mehr liegt mir aber das Problem mit der Rotation und der Benutzerangabe der Koordinaten (nur Text kein Link) und edit/new/delete Funktionen für Markierungen auf dem Magen.
Um die Rekursion trotz Vorgabe des Scripts nicht länger laufen lasse zu müssen als unbedingt möglich braucht man max_transfers. Momentan ist die Benutzerausgabe (muss ja verständlich sein) und eine kleine Beschleunigung der internen Such-Schleifen in der Entwicklung/Verbesserung. Sollte alles im nächsten bald erscheinenden und hoffentlich spielbaren Szenario auftauchen.
Zur Liste. So aus dem Bauch mit hoffentlich mehr Kopf als Bauchverstand glaube ich sind folgende Eigenschaften interessant:
station_coverage
max_transfers
passenger_factor
way_max_bridge_len
factory_worker_radius
factory_worker_minimum_towns
factory_worker_maximum_towns
no_routing_over_overcrowded
avoid_overcrowding
separate_halt_capacities
maintenance_building
[ alle cost_XXX ]
Dabei wären für spätere Scripte sicherlich auch die cost_XXX Eigenschaft als lese und schreib Option (soweit überhaupt möglich) interessant.
Viel mehr liegt mir aber das Problem mit der Rotation und der Benutzerangabe der Koordinaten (nur Text kein Link) und edit/new/delete Funktionen für Markierungen auf dem Magen.